Coast Guard Seeks Public's Help to Identify Hoax Caller Near Pamlico Sound, North Carolina
June 27, 2019
WASHINGTON, June 27 -- The U.S. Department of Homeland Security's U.S. Coast Guard issued the following news release:

The Coast Guard would like the public's help to identify a suspected hoax caller who has made numerous hoax radio transmissions originating from the Pamlico Sound and Oregon Inlet area.
